At Just Eat, we believe that a job should fit in with your lifestyle – not the other way around. Payment is quick, and you can choose exactly which hours you work. What's not to love?

All you need to get started is:

  • Transport (bike, moped or car)
  • Smartphone (Android 8.0+ or iOS 12)
  • Valid ID and driver docs including proof of age (18+)
  • UK work rights
